Description

A320 series aircraft nose landing gear maintenance work ladder
Technical Field
The utility model relates to a maintenance work ladder, in particular to a nose landing gear maintenance work ladder for A320 series aircraft.
Background
Aircraft maintenance operations require maintenance personnel to access various parts of the aircraft, such as the nose landing gear.
For an A320 series airplane, the nose landing structure is complex, the component span is large, the heights of the existing general working ladder and the nose landing gear are not matched, and the general working ladder is not easy to approach due to the blocking of tires, so that the nose landing gear components of the airplane are easy to scratch by the general working ladder, and potential hazards are caused to aviation safety.
In addition, because the maintenance worker of current general work ladder stands the position not well, and the position of some eminences is difficult to be close, needs frequently to adjust the appearance of standing in the maintenance process, and is tired easily, produces the risk of falling.

Detailed Description

The utility model provides a A320 series aircraft nose landing gear maintenance work ladder.
In the embodiment of the present invention, as shown in fig. 1, fig. 2 and fig. 4, the a320 series aircraft nose landing gear maintenance work ladder includes a ladder frame 1 and a work platform 2, a ladder section 3 connecting the ladder frame 1 and the work platform 2, and a lower roll-over plate 4 disposed in the work platform 2.
Specifically, the bottom of the ladder frame 1 is a flat door-shaped frame composed of a door lintel 101 and two legs 102 and 103, universal wheels 5 are arranged at the bottom and positioned at four corners of the door-shaped frame, and two legs 6 are respectively arranged at the two legs 102 and 103 of the door-shaped frame; the operation platform 2 is fixedly supported above the top of the ladder frame 1 through a truss and is connected with a door head 101 of a door-shaped frame at the bottom of the ladder frame 1 through a ladder section 3, a notch is formed in the middle edge of the opposite side of the ladder section 3, the size of the notch corresponds to that of a main landing gear main frame of an A320 series airplane, a bolt 7 is respectively arranged on the upper end faces of the operation platform 2 at the edges of two sides of the notch, a bolt rod 71 of the bolt 7 can extend into the notch along the extending direction of the edge of the middle part, the size of the lower turnover plate 4 corresponds to that of the operation platform 2, one side of the lower turnover plate is connected with the operation platform through a rotating shaft 8 at the edge of the inner side of the notch, and two corners of the outer side edge are respectively provided with a bolt hole 9 corresponding.
In the embodiment of the present invention, as shown in fig. 3 to 4, a spring bolt 10 is disposed at one side of the notch of the lower end surface of the operation platform 2, the side of the notch, and the rotating shaft 8, and after the lower turning plate 4 is turned downward, the bolt rod 1001 of the spring bolt 10 extends toward the notch, so that it transversely spans on the upper end surface of the lower turning plate 4, thereby locking the lower turning plate 4, and avoiding the collision of the main landing gear caused by the shaking of the lower turning plate 4 due to the action of the maintenance worker during the maintenance process.
In the embodiment of the present invention, as shown in fig. 1 to 4, except the edge of the connection part between the work platform 2 and the bench 3, the rest outer edges are provided with the skirting rail 11 to prevent the maintenance worker from stepping empty when performing maintenance work; the outer edge of the lower turnover plate 4 is provided with a handle 12 so that maintenance workers can conveniently lift the lower turnover plate 4 on the operation platform; the handle 12 is as high as the kick railing 11, so that the handle 12 also plays a role of preventing the kick railing 11 from being empty; a gap is reserved between the handle 12 and the skirting railing 11 and used for placing a bolt handle 72 arranged on the bolt rod 71, so that the bolt handle 72 is locked by the skirting railing 11, and potential safety hazards caused by accidental unlocking of the lower turnover plate 4 due to loosening of the bolt rod 71 are avoided; the skirting rail 11 and the handle 12 are coated with anti-collision protective glue, so that the collision between the skirting rail and the main landing gear is reduced, and the main landing gear is prevented from being damaged; a towing rod 13 is arranged at one side of the ladder frame 1 so as to facilitate the towing of engineering vehicles such as a trailer and the like to the maintenance work ladder; handrails 14 are provided on both sides of the bench 3 to facilitate climbing of maintenance workers while protecting the safety of the maintenance workers.
When the maintenance work ladder is used, the bolt handle 72 pushes the bolt rod to release the lower turnover plate 4, after the lower turnover plate 4 is turned downwards, the bolt rod 1001 of the spring bolt 10 extends towards the gap direction to lock the lower turnover plate 4, the maintenance work ladder is close to the main landing gear of an A320 series airplane, and the main landing gear is located in the gap and is wrapped by the operation platform 2, as shown in fig. 5. When the main undercarriage is required to be maintained and is close to the top, the maintenance working ladder is pushed open, the main undercarriage is located outside the notch, the spring bolt 10 is unlocked, the lower turnover plate 4 is lifted up through the handle 12 and locked through the bolt 7, and the maintenance of a maintenance worker is facilitated while the working surface is enlarged.
